[csswg-drafts] Selectors 4: test suite and implementation report (#10052)

svgeesus has just created a new issue for https://github.com/w3c/csswg-drafts:

== Selectors 4: test suite and implementation report ==
The [/TR of Selectors 4](https://www.w3.org/TR/selectors-4/) is currently a [WD published 11 Nov 2022](https://www.w3.org/TR/2022/WD-selectors-4-20221111/). It has the old test results widget, which proudly declares **133** tests.

![image](https://github.com/w3c/csswg-drafts/assets/2506926/7d96ed41-0f75-4123-bfcb-ef8256ba446f)

That link is to the old, non-maintained, manual test suite.

Looking now at WPT, there are [**5436** tests](https://wpt.fyi/results/css/selectors?label=experimental&label=master&aligned) across all levels, which are well maintained and run every day.

![image](https://github.com/w3c/csswg-drafts/assets/2506926/3fa15a00-44d5-47f2-8c24-8ec1c20d3086)

Thus, it would be valuable to add the [Bikeshed WPT annotations](https://speced.github.io/bikeshed/#testing) to that spec, indicating which spec sections are tested by which tests. Clearly that is a lot of work, but it would make the spec significantly more useful and help with advancement to CR.


Please view or discuss this issue at https://github.com/w3c/csswg-drafts/issues/10052 using your GitHub account


-- 
Sent via github-notify-ml as configured in https://github.com/w3c/github-notify-ml-config

Received on Friday, 8 March 2024 17:27:30 UTC